There have been many celebrities to pass away. There have been many celebrities to have an impact on the world. There is one celebrity who had an impact on everybody whether they liked him or not. His name was Tupac Shakur, and he was a rap artist who died at the age of twenty-five. If we had lost Oprah Winfrey at twenty-five, we would have lost a relatively unknown, local market TV anchorwoman. If we had lost Malcolm X at twenty-five, we would have lost a hustler named Detroit Red. Tupac was a big influence on a lot of people; when he walked in a room full of people he just touched the lives of everybody he was around.
